Output d73ca0689bf0123b4f8bc5fc348440a8ac7e27f61c3125b42a5632ccbd0c215f:1

value
3636885
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ff29238d1e61e9dce1b9c8b89a500085a2bfedb6 OP_EQUAL
address
3QxBWqeAjuyrHqLZw8cfS95Afy6r6YCZqP
transaction
d73ca0689bf0123b4f8bc5fc348440a8ac7e27f61c3125b42a5632ccbd0c215f
spent
true